Incapacity benefits – reassessing claims
From October 2010 Jobcentre Plus will start reassessing the claims of people who are receiving Incapacity Benefit, Income Support paid on the grounds of disability and Severe Disablement Allowance to see if they are fit for work.
People who are capable of work will move onto Jobseeker’s Allowance where they satisfy the conditions of entitlement for that benefit.
People who need more support while they prepare for work will get that help on Employment and Support Allowance (ESA).
Those people who are most disabled or terminally ill will not be expected to look for work and will get the extra support they need on ESA.
We will trial these new processes with 1,700 customers in and around Aberdeen and Burnley from October 2010. We will then start to reassess people nationally from February 2011. This process will take place over the following three years.
The change will not affect:
claims for Attendance Allowance
people who are already being paid Employment and Support Allowance
people who reach State Pension age before March 2014.
We are not reassessing claims to Disability Living Allowance (DLA) as part of this process.
